DSHS BHHA Strategic and Organizational Performance Manager
The Department of Social and Health Services (DSHS) is seeking a Strategic and Organizational Performance Manager to support the Behavioral Health and Habilitation Administration (BHHA).
BHHA provides treatment, recovery, and forensic services across multiple facilities and programs statewide, supporting thousands of employees and serving individuals with complex behavioral health needs.
This position serves as the administration’s lead expert in strategic planning, performance management, and data-driven decision-making. You will work closely with executive leadership, program managers, and partner agencies to develop and implement strategic priorities, improve operational performance, and ensure alignment with statewide goals.
In this role, you will lead the development and execution of the administration’s strategic plan, oversee performance tracking through the Results Map, and design data visualizations and dashboards using Power BI to support informed decision-making.
Some Of What You’ll Do
Strategic Planning & Facilitation
- Lead the development, coordination, and implementation of the administration’s strategic and operational plans
- Facilitate strategic planning sessions and workgroups with executive leadership and program teams
- Translate organizational priorities into measurable goals, action plans, and performance measures
- Monitor progress toward strategic goals and recommend adjustments based on data and risk analysis
- Lead the Results Map effort, including quarterly performance reviews and goal tracking
- Advise leadership on performance measures, process alignment, and accountability structures
- Coach teams on developing performance metrics and tracking outcomes
- Develop and maintain Power BI dashboards, scorecards, and data visualizations to support leadership decisions
- Analyze performance data and trends to identify improvement opportunities
- Produce executive-level reports, presentations, and data summaries
- Identify and lead process improvement initiatives to increase efficiency and effectiveness
- Provide expert guidance on data-driven decision-making and performance management practices
- Develop and deliver training on strategic planning, performance measurement, and continuous improvement
- Collaborate with other state agencies and internal teams to align strategies, policies, and performance goals
- Support leadership with presentations, reports, and communication materials for stakeholders, legislators, and public forums
Who We Want in This Role
- A Bachelor’s degree in business, public administration, law, public health, or a related field and at least five years of experience in areas such as research, policy analysis, strategic planning, project or program management, data analysis, or performance management OR equivalent education and/or professional experience
- A Master’s degree may substitute for up to two years of experience
- Strong problem-solving, decision-making, and judgment skills
- Experience working with government operations, policies, and regulations
- Ability to lead projects, facilitate groups, and drive strategic planning efforts
- Experience with performance measurement and continuous improvement
- Experience with data analysis and visualization tools (such as Power BI or Tableau)
- Advanced skills in Excel and SharePoint
- Project management experience or certification
- Training or certification in continuous improvement methods (such as Lean Six Sigma)
